Now Times square has been cleaned up and Disneyfied (booooo!,) you'll find saucyness in strange places. This purveyor of porn is opposite Phoenix, a jewelry supply store on 37th street between 5th and 6th. My intentions were pure, I was shopping for stones to make bridesmaids jewelry for a friend. But while I was waiting, I was sipping my coffee and staring at the great signs opposite. I wonder what constitutes 'Regular videos'? And isn't Kinematics the study of bodies in motion?
